    GS 665 GA ED made of matches?

    I damaged the eyepiece mount on a GS52ED when the monopod fell against a gatepost. This was quite a hefty knock. Also damage to the rubber on the eyecup. All repaired and returned well within three weeks at a cost of £75. Scope as good as new.
